Mybatis plus class must not be null
Web字段 IS NOT NULL 例: isNotNull ("name") ---> name is not null in in(R column, Collection value) in(boolean condition, R column, Collection value) 1 2 字段 IN (value.get (0), value.get (1), ...) 例: in ("age", {1,2,3}) ---> age in (1,2,3) in(R column, Object... values) in(boolean condition, R column, Object... values) 1 2 字段 IN (v0, v1, ...) Web现有一张 User 表,其表结构如下: 其对应的数据库 Schema 脚本如下: DROP TABLE IF EXISTS user; CREATE TABLE user ( id BIGINT(20) NOT NULL COMMENT '主键ID', name VARCHAR(30) NULL DEFAULT NULL COMMENT '姓名', age INT(11) NULL DEFAULT NULL COMMENT '年龄', email VARCHAR(50) NULL DEFAULT NULL COMMENT '邮箱', PRIMARY …
Mybatis plus class must not be null
Did you know?
http://www.codebaoku.com/it-java/it-java-280581.html WebAug 21, 2024 · mybatis and plus are integrated in the project. Today, during a routine addition, deletion and modification check in the background, when the field value is null, …
WebApr 14, 2024 · When mybatis is in the oracle database, it will report an error when it encounters an unassigned null value, but the MySql database will not report an error, Simply do a source code analysis for null value processing in mysql The part of empty value processing in mybatis is the same. WebMar 20, 2014 · For example, if a method requires a non-empty string as a parameter and the input string equals null, the IllegalArgumentException is thrown to indicate that the input parameter cannot be null. You can also check this tutorial in the following video: java.lang.IllegalArgumentException – Video
WebApr 14, 2024 · 处理mybatis-plus的查询sql字段或者别名带下划线_数据为null. 问题场景:公司的一个Python项目需要改用Java重写,相当于迁移代码 问题 … WebClassPathMapperScanner在重写的doScan ()方法中除了完成上面的扫描,后面还会把上面扫描到的接口类通过动态代理生具体的实现类。. 具体生成方法后面会讲到。. 在了 …
Web如果是批量插入多条数据,则会将 NULL 值转化为默认值插到非 NULL 字段(也就是本文批量插入方法插入多条数据的情形) 如果是单条数据插入,则抛出异常,失败结束(对应本 …
WebApr 11, 2024 · (对于单行INSERT,当NULL插入到NOT NULL列时,不会出现警告。 相反,语句失败并报错。) 也就是说mysql允许批量插入时,向not null字段插入null值,mysql会给 … nws hfo surf formWeb注解类包源码:👉 mybatis-plus-annotation @TableName 描述:表名注解,标识实体类对应的表 使用位置:实体类 @TableName("sys_user") public class User { private Long id; private String name; private Integer age; private String email; } 1 2 3 4 5 6 7 关于 autoResultMap 的说明: MP 会自动构建一个 resultMap 并注入到 MyBatis 里(一般用不上),请注意以下内 … nws highlands njWeb@Override public boolean insertOrUpdate(T entity) { if (null != entity) { Class cls = entity.getClass(); TableInfo tableInfo = TableInfoHelper.getTableInfo(cls); if (tableInfo == … nws heritageWebJan 11, 2024 · com.baomidou.mybatisplus.core.exceptions.MybatisPlusException: Class must not be null. at com.baomidou.mybatisplus.core.toolkit.ExceptionUtils.mpe … nws hermineWeb.eq(PayoutBill::getPayoutNo, "not-exists").oneOpt(); 重现步骤(如果有就写完整) one oneOpt方法如果 数据不存在则必现 MybatisPlusException: Class must not be null. 报错信息. … nws hickory ncWebJan 26, 2024 · MyBatisで既存のMapperインターフェースとマッピングファイル (xml)にSQLを追加した アプリの追加したとことは関係ないとこに接続したらエラー 環境とコンソールのエラー 原因 : resultMapを指定したのに定義がないから nws hicksville ohioWebDec 9, 2011 · First, when setting a null parameter into a Prepared Statement or a Callable Statement MyBatis needs to know the jdbc type. Like this, # {myNullParamenter, … nws high seas forecast